Top Benefits of Using Steel Pipeline for Industrial Applications
In various industrial applications, the choice of pipeline materials can significantly influence operational efficiency, safety, and cost-effectiveness. Steel pipelines have emerged as a prominent solution, presenting an array of advantages that cater to a wide range of sectors. This article outlines the top benefits of using steel pipelines in industrial applications, emphasizing their essential features and practical implications.

One of the most notable advantages of steel pipelines is their exceptional strength and durability. Steel can withstand extreme pressure and high temperatures, making it suitable for transporting liquids and gases under challenging conditions. This robustness minimizes the risk of leaks and failures, thereby enhancing safety for both personnel and the environment. The resilience of steel also means that it can handle the stresses associated with high-flow rates, which is particularly beneficial for industries like oil, gas, and petrochemicals.
Corrosion resistance is another critical feature of steel pipelines that enhances their longevity. While steel is susceptible to rusting, various treatments, such as galvanization or the application of protective coatings, can significantly prolong the lifespan of the pipelines. Stainless steel, for instance, offers outstanding corrosion resistance, making it ideal for transporting chemicals and other corrosive substances. This characteristic not only reduces maintenance costs but also minimizes downtime associated with repairs or replacements.
Efficiency is a paramount consideration in any industrial operation, and steel pipelines excel in this aspect. They are designed to offer minimal friction loss, allowing for smoother and faster transportation of fluids. The seamless construction of many steel pipes reduces turbulence and maintains flow rates, which is crucial for processes requiring high throughput. Industries such as water treatment and energy generation benefit from the efficiency of steel pipelines, leading to optimized operations and reduced energy consumption.
Another compelling advantage of steel pipelines is their versatility. Steel can be fabricated into a variety of shapes and sizes, accommodating diverse project requirements. Customization options allow engineers to design pipelines that fit specific applications, whether it’s a standard pipeline for natural gas or a specialized system for industrial waste management. This adaptability ensures that steel pipelines can meet the ever-evolving demands of various sectors, from construction to manufacturing.

In addition to their functional advantages, steel pipelines also contribute to sustainability initiatives in industrial operations. Steel is 100% recyclable, which means that at the end of their lifecycle, steel pipelines can be repurposed without loss of quality. This characteristic aligns with the increasing focus on environmentally friendly practices across industries, as companies seek to minimize their carbon footprints and promote a circular economy.
Moreover, the economic benefits of steel pipelines cannot be overlooked. While the initial investment may be higher compared to alternatives like plastic or PVC, the long-term advantages of durability, reduced maintenance, and operational efficiency often justify the cost. Industries that rely on consistent performance can save substantial amounts in operational costs over time, highlighting the cost-effectiveness of choosing steel for pipeline systems.
